    Abstract: A robotic cleaner may include a housing, an agitator, and one or more projections. The housing may have a front side, a back side opposite the front side, a left side, and a right side opposite the left side. The right and left sides extend between the front and back sides. The agitator may be configured to rotate about an agitator rotation axis, the agitator rotation axis extending substantially parallel to the front side. The one or more projections may extend from the housing. The one or more projections may include one or more cliff sensors.

    NOZZLE FOR A SURFACE TREATMENT APPARATUS AND A SURFACE TREATMENT APPARATUS HAVING THE SAME

    Abstract: A nozzle having castellations provides high suction pressure while also allowing for large pieces of debris to pass through inlet openings. In more detail, a nozzle for a surface treatment/cleaning apparatus is disclosed herein. The nozzle provides a suction channel through which debris passes into a main body of the surface treatment apparatus. Castellations are provided along a leading edge of the nozzle to allow debris to pass through the leading edge to the suction channel, and into the main body during, for instance, forward and reverse strokes of the surface treatment apparatus. In an embodiment, the castellations further include receptacles/cavities to receive and securely hold wheels therein. The wheels may extend from the nozzle at a predefined angle, also referred to herein as a camber angle, to improve vacuum handling and reduce noise during operation.

    SURFACE CLEANING HEAD WITH LEADING ROLLER

    Abstract: A surface cleaning head with a leading roller may be used to facilitate capturing of debris in the air flow into a suction conduit on the underside of the surface cleaning head. The leading roller is generally positioned adjacent to and in advance of the opening of the suction conduit. The surface cleaning head may have dual agitators—a leading roller and a rotating brush roll—with the leading roller being located in front of the brush roll. The leading roller may have a smaller diameter than the brush roll and may provide a softer cleaning element. The leading roller may also have a bottom portion exposed to the flow path to the suction conduit and at least a top half that is not exposed to that flow path. The leading roller may also float relative to the surface cleaning head and/or may be adjustable relative to the brush roll.
